Josef Stalin: biography

Name: Joseph Stalin (Joseph Dzhugashvili)

Date ofВ birth: December 21,В 1879

Sign ofВ the Zodiac: Sagittarius

Age: 73В yearsВ old

Date ofВ death: March 5, 1953.

Place ofВ birth: Gori, Tiflis Gubernia, Russian Empire

Height:В 173

Activity: revolutionary, head ofВ the government ofВ the USSR, Generalissimo ofВ the Soviet Union

Marital Status: Widower

Born Joseph Stalin Vissarionovich (real name Djugashvili) December 21, 1879 in the Georgian town of Gori in a family belonging to the lowest estate. He was the third, but the only surviving child in the family – his older brother and sister died in infancy. Soso, as the mother of the future ruler of the USSR called, was born not an entirely healthy child, he had birth defects of limbs (he had two fingers on his left leg), and also had damaged skin of the face and back. At the age of seven, an accident happened to Stalin – he was hit by a phaeton, as a result of which his left hand was broken.

In addition to congenital and acquired injuries, the future revolutionary was repeatedly beaten by his father Vissarion, which once led to a serious head injury and over the years affected the psycho-emotional state of Stalin. The mother of Joseph Vissarionovich, Ekaterina Georgievna, surrounded her son with immense care and care, wishing to compensate the boy for the missing love of his father. Being exhausted by the hard work, with the aim of earning as much money as possible to raise her son, the woman did her best to raise a worthy person who, in her opinion, was to become a priest. But her hopes were not crowned with success – Stalin grew up as a street darling and spent more time not in the church, but in the company of local hooligans.

At the same time inВ 1888, Joseph Vissarionovich became aВ student ofВ the Gori Orthodox School, and at the end he entered the Tiflis Theological Seminary. It was within the walls ofВ the seminary that he became acquainted with Marxism and joined the ranks ofВ underground revolutionaries. InВ the seminary, the future ruler ofВ the Soviet Union proved toВ be aВ gifted and talented student, as he was easily given all subjects without exception. Then he became the head ofВ the illegal circle ofВ Marxists, inВ which he was actively engaged inВ propaganda activities.

Stalin did not succeed inВ graduating from the seminary, since he was expelled from the school just before the exams for absenteeism. After that, Vissarionovich was given aВ certificate, which allows him toВ become aВ teacher ofВ primary schools. At first he earned his living byВ tutoring, and after that he settled inВ the Tiflis Physical Observatory as observer-observer.
